
Solving the NYT Mini Crossword Puzzle – A Bite-Sized Brain Teaser
Today’s New York Times Mini Crossword is a quick and engaging puzzle experience, perfect for anyone looking to challenge their brain without a huge time commitment. Known for its compact size and clever clues, the Mini offers a lighter, more accessible version of the full NYT Crossword. Whether you're an avid puzzler or a newcomer, it’s a daily dose of mental exercise that’s free to play, provided you stick to the current puzzle of the day.
For December 13, the Mini Crossword showcased clues that spanned a range of categories, from pop culture to wordplay, and even seasonal nods. A notable highlight was the clue “Spread out, as one’s fingers,” with the answer “SPLAY,” which feels both vivid and satisfying once you get it. Other answers like “ZEN” for a bonsai garden type and “PLUME” for a long cloud of smoke required both general knowledge and a touch of intuition.

Playing the Mini Crossword is not just about finding the right answers—it’s about the joy of problem-solving and piecing together a small puzzle with limited time. For seasoned crossword enthusiasts, it can serve as a warm-up before tackling more challenging puzzles. For beginners, it’s an excellent gateway into the world of crosswords, offering manageable clues and immediate gratification.
What sets the Mini apart is its emphasis on brevity and clarity. Unlike the full-sized crossword, which may take considerable time and patience, the Mini delivers a concentrated burst of challenge in just a few minutes. And with tools like hints available, even tricky clues become surmountable.
For many, solving the daily Mini has become a cherished routine, a moment of focus in an otherwise hectic day. Whether you're competing against the clock or simply savoring the puzzle, it’s a delightful way to sharpen your mind and embrace the thrill of discovery.
